Degrees on a map refer to the units used to measure latitude and longitude. They are used to indicate a specific location on the Earth's surface and help in navigation and understanding the spatial relationships between different places on a map.

What is the definition of a resource map?

A resource map is a visual representation that shows the location and distribution of natural resources such as minerals, water sources, forests, and agricultural land within a specific area. It helps to identify the abundance and availability of resources, aiding in decision-making processes related to resource management and development.
